Deerboine Hutterite Colony (Alexander, Manitoba, Canada)

Deerboine Hutterite Colony in Alexander, Manitoba, was founded in 1959 as a division from the Riverdale Hutterite Colony.

A daughter colony of the Deerboine Hutterite Colony is the Oak River Hutterite Colony (Oak River, Manitoba, Canada).

In 2021 the Deerboine Hutterite Colony was a Schmiedeleut Group 2 colony.
